Javascript – #3.06. Arrays II

Lección
Materiales

En la lección anterior, Javascript – #3.05. Arrays I, aprendimos las operaciones básicas de trabajo con arrays en Javascript: cómo crear, acceder y recorrer un array, así como consultar el número de elementos que contiene.

Pero el trabajo con arrays nos ofrece infinidad de opciones que conviene conocer, y por eso vamos a ver los métodos más importantes que podemos encontrar:

  • Métodos para añadir, extraer o borrar elementos:
    • pop y shift extraen el último y primer elemento del array, respectivamente.
    • delete elimina el elemento (pero mantiene la posición).
    • push y unshift añaden elementos al final y al principio, respectivamente.
    • splice: permite insertar y borrar elementos en diferentes posiciones.
    • slice: permite extraer un subarray.
    • concat: une un array con otro.
    • copyWhithin: copia elemenetos de un array y los sustituye por otros elementos del array.
    • fill: sustituye los elementos del array por uno indicado.
  • Métodos para buscar:
    • indexOf y lastIndexOf: devuelve la primera o última posición de un elemento respectivamente.
  • Métodos para ordenar e invertir el orden:
    • reverse: invierte el orden de un array.
    • sort: ordena el array.
Edu curiosidad

¿Sabes la diferencia entre «delete» y «pop» o «shift» en un array? Los tres eliminan elementos de un array, pero el uso de delete quizá no es lo que más nos interesa… ¿o sí?

Veamos uno a uno todos estos métodos con ejemplos prácticos:

Javascript – #3.05. Arrays I

¡Consulta en la pestaña Materiales el código fuente trabajado en la lección!

¿No te ha quedado claro? ¿Quieres aportar tu punto de vista? ¡Deja tu comentario!

¡Ups! ¡Este contenido está restringido a codelovers! Inicia sesión o, si aún no eres miembro de Didacticode, regístrate!